Cape Canaveral, Florida – A rocket SpaceX drifting is on a collision course with the Moon after launching two lunar landers more than a year ago.
The upper stage of the rocket will accidentally crash into the Moon Wednesday, forming a crater and causing a cloud of dust and debris that scientists — and skywatchers — are eager to see.
Space tracking expert Bill Gray predicts an impact at 5,400 mph (8,700 km/h)—seven times the speed of sound—near Einstein Crater on the moon’s sunlit western edge. With the event occurring in the early hours of the morning, the eastern United States and Canada, as well as much of South America, should have the best views.
Although scientists are not overly concerned about this particular piece of space junk, it highlights the growing threat posed by more and more objects accumulating in orbit.
“It’s getting crowded up there,” said Gray, who plans to watch the aftermath from New Brunswick, Canada.

SpaceX never intended to crash into the Moon. However, space experts said the crash could have been avoided if the upper stage had been diverted into orbit around the Sun.
It will be the second decommissioned rocket known to have accidentally crashed into the Moon. In 2022, a fragment from a Chinese rocket caused two craters to form on the far side of the Moon.
Luckily for astronomers, the next collision will take place on the visible side of the Moon and will release energy equivalent to three tons of TNT.
According to experts, the flash of impact, which will last less than a second, will probably be too faint to see. However, the trail of ejected material could extend several miles (kilometers) into space and remain visible through telescopes for dozens of minutes.
“Gravity on the Moon is low and there is no wind to blow away the dust,” said Benjamin Fernando of the Los Alamos National Laboratory, who encourages both professionals and amateurs to make observations.

“Part of the reason we are interested in this event is to find out what degree of danger debris impacts pose to future astronauts,” he added in an email.
Fernando envisions an impact crater nearly 90 feet in diameter and 16 feet deep (27 meters in diameter and 5 meters deep), too small to be visible from Earth, but visible from a spacecraft.
NASA’s Lunar Reconnaissance Orbiter and South Korea’s Danuri lunar orbiter will take images of the impact site before and after the impact. According to Fernando and his team, the Danuri will pass within a mile or two (a few kilometers) of the SpaceX rocket just two minutes before impact.
The abandoned rocket segment — measuring about 40 feet (12 meters) and weighing about 10,000 pounds (4,500 kilograms) — carried two private lunar landers on Jan. 15, 2025.
One of them—Firefly Aerospace’s Blue Ghost—became the first private spacecraft to achieve a completely successful lunar landing. The other, the lander of the Japanese company ispace, crashed.

Since meteoroids and other natural objects give little, if any, warning before hitting the Moon, scientists say there is a lot to learn from observing the well-recorded impacts of man-made objects like the one approaching. NASA launched sections of rockets and lunar modules at the Moon during the Apollo era to perform seismic measurements. Decades later, in 2009, NASA intentionally crashed its LCROSS spacecraft and its upper stage in search of ice near the lunar south pole.
With the Moon becoming the hottest new travel destination, scientists say it’s critical to improve space debris surveillance and traffic control before groups of robots and astronauts arrive.
The United States and China are competing to land astronauts on the Moon in the coming years. Elon Musk’s SpaceX and Jeff Bezos’ Blue Origin are competing to supply the lander for the astronauts of NASA’s Artemis IV mission – whose name has not yet been revealed – who will take over from the 12 astronauts of the Apollo program who set foot on the lunar surface.

“This impact will not be a problem,” retired astrophysicist Jonathan McDowell said in an email. “But in a future in which there are permanent bases on the Moon, similar impacts would be a problem, so we should not leave rocket stages in chaotic orbits of this type.”
